The Broadway musical soundtrack was made in collaboration with Roundabout Theatre Company under their new Broadway Records label imprint Roundabout Records. The show is about Caroline Thibodeaux, a Black woman working as a maid for a Jewish family in 1963 Louisiana, as the civil rights movement is transforming America.

A performance by the Washington National Opera. Conducted by Roderick Cox.
"In Harlem, a couple celebrates the birth of their firstborn--a boy, Black and beautiful. As the mother worries for their son's future in today's America, the father wrestles with his role as a police officer, a "Black man in blue." When the unimaginable happens and the son is killed by a white officer, they must face every family's worst fear." --

Set in the wilds of suburban New Jersey, Kimberly Akimbo is a hilarious and heartrending play about a teenager with a rare condition causing her body to age faster than it should. When she and her family flee Secaucus under dubious circumstances, Kimberly is forced to reevaluate her life while contending with a hypochondriac mother, a rarely sober father, a scam-artist aunt, her own mortality and, most terrifying of all, the possibility of first love....

Louisiana, 1963: A nation reeling from the burgeoning Civil Rights Movement and the Kennedy assassination. Caroline, a black maid, and Noah, the son of the Jewish family she works for, struggle to find an identity for their friendship. Through their intimate story, this beautiful new musical portrays the changing rhythms of a nation.
